Ferrari Road Car Models and Production Numbers

I recently posted this somewhere else, so I figure why not post it here, as well. It's a list of all of Ferrari's road cars, starting from the beginning, listing years of production, first and last serial numbers, and total amount built.

166 Sport
Production started in 1948, and ended in 1948.
Total production: Three, all RHD.
Serial numbers: 001 S, 003 S, 005 S.

166 Inter
Production started: 1948.
Production ended: 1950.
Total production: 37, all RHD except for one.
First serial number: 007 S.
Last serial number: 0079 S.

195 Inter
Production started: 1950.
Production ended: 1951.
Total production: 26, all RHD.
First serial number: 0081 S.
Last serial number: 0195 EL.

212 Inter
Production started: 1950.
Production ended: 1953.
Total production: 81; 53 RHD.
First serial number: 0107 ES.
Last serial number: 0291 EU.

375 America
Production started: 1953.
Production ended: 1954.
Total production: 12.
First serial number: 0293 AL.
Last serial number: 0355 AL.

250 Europa
Production started: 1953.
Production ended: 1954.
Total production: 20, two RHD.
First serial number: 0295 EU.
Last serial number: 0351 EU.

250 Europa GT
Production started: 1955.
Production ended: 1956.
Total production: 34, one RHD.
First serial number: 0357 GT.
Last serial number: 0447 GT.

410 Superamerica - Series I
Production started: 1956.
Production ended: 1956.
Total production: 14, three SWB.
First serial number: 0423 SA.
Last serial number: 0501 SA.

250 GT Boano
Production started: 1956.
Production ended: 1957.
Total production: 68, 22 Alloy bodies.
First serial number: 0461 GT (Cabriolet).
Last serial number: 0675 GT.

250 GT LWB - "TdF"
Production started: 1956.
Production ended: 1959.
Total production: 78.
First serial number: 0503 GT.
Last serial number: 1523 GT.

410 Superamerica - Series II
Production started: 1957.
Production ended: 1957.
Total production: 6, all SWB.
First serial number: 0671 SA.
Last serial number: 0721 SA.

250 GT Ellena
Production started: 1957.
Production ended: 1958.
Total production: 50; seven low roofs, 43 high roofs.
First serial number: 0679 GT.
Last serial number: 0887 GT.

250 GT Pininfarina Coupe
Production started: 1957.
Production ended: 1961.
Total production: 359, nine RHD.
First serial number: 0725 GT.
Last serial number: 2821 GT.

250 GT Pininfarina Cabriolet - Series I
Production started: 1957.
Production ended: 1959.
Total production: 40, two RHD.
First serial number: 0655 GT.
Last serial number: 1475 GT.

250 GT LWB Spyder California
Production started: 1957.
Production ended: 1960.
Total production: 50, seven alloy bodies.
First serial number: 0769 GT.
Last serial number: 1715 GT.

410 Superamerica - Series III
Production started: 1958.
Production ended: 1959.
Total production: 12, all SWB.
First serial number: 1015 SA.
Last serial number: 1495 SA.

250 GT Pininfarina Cabriolet - Series II
Production started: 1959.
Production ended: 1962.
Total production: 41.
First serial number: 1213 GT.
Last serial number: 3783 GT.

250 GTE 2+2
Production started: 1959.
Production ended: 1963.
Total production: 955, 57 RHD.
First serial number: 1287 GT.
Last serial number: 4961 GT.

400 Superamerica
Production started: 1959.
Production ended: 1964.
Total production: 36; 15 SWB, 18 LWB, two Speciale, one 2+2.
First serial number: 1517 SA.
Last serial number: 5139 SA.

250 GT SWB
Production started: 1960.
Production ended: 1963.
Total production: 168; 92 steel (10 RHD), 24 Comp (one RHD), 52 Alloy (three RHD).
First serial number: 1539 GT.
Last serial number: 4065 GT.

250 GT SWB Spyder California
Production started: 1960.
Production ended: 1963.
Total production: 56, three alloy bodies.
First serial number: 1795 GT.
Last serial number: 4137 GT.

330 GT 2+2
Production started: 1961.
Production ended: 1967.
Total production: 1,088, 97 RHD.
First serial number: 2947 GT.
Last serial number: 10193 GT.

250 GTO
Production started: 1962.
Production ended: 1964.
Total production: 36; 33 Series I, 3 Series II; eight RHD, all Series I.
First serial number: 3223 GT.
Last serial number: 5575 GT.

250 GT Lusso
Production started: 1962.
Production ended: 1964.
Total production: 351, 22 RHD.
First serial number: 3849 GT.
Last serial number: 5955 GT.

330 LMB
Production started: 1963.
Production ended: 1963.
Total production: 4, one RHD.
Serial numbers: 4381, 4453, 4619, 4725

330 America
Production started: 1963.
Production ended: 1963.
Total production: 50.
First serial number: 4953 GT.
Last serial number: 5125 GT.

250 LM
Production started: 1963.
Production ended: 1966.
Total production: 32, 29 RHD.
First serial number: 5149.
Last serial number: 8165.

275 GTB
Production started: 1964.
Production ended: 1966.
Total production: 454; 239 Short nose (18 RHD), 215 Long nose (13 RHD).
First serial number: 05161.
Last serial number: 08979.

500 Superfast
Production started: 1964.
Production ended: 1966.
Total production: 36, eight RHD.
First serial number: 5951 SF.
Last serial number: 8897 SF.

275 GTS
Production started: 1964.
Production ended: 1966.
Total production: 199, 19 RHD.
First serial number: 06001.
Last serial number: 08653.

330 GTC
Production started: 1966.
Production ended: 1968.
Total production: 597, 29 RHD.
First serial number: 6431.
Last serial number: 11613.

365 GT 2+2
Production started: 1968.
Production ended: 1971.
Total production: 803, six automatics, 55 RHD.
First serial number: 7499.
Last serial number: 14099.

330 GTS
Production started: 1966.
Production ended: 1968.
Total production: 100, one RHD.
First serial number: 7835.
Last serial number: 11713.

365 California
Production started: 1966.
Production ended: 1967.
Total production: 14, two RHD.
First serial number: 8347.
Last serial number: 10369.

365 P
Production started: 08/1966.
Production ended: 09/1966
Total production: 2.
First serial number: 8815.
Last serial number: 8971.

275 GTB/C
Production started: 1966.
Production ended: 1966.
Total production: 12, four RHD.
First serial number: 09007.
Last serial number: 09085.

275 GTB/4
Production started: 1966.
Production ended: 1968.
Total production: 350, 27 RHD.
First serial number: 09021.
Last serial number: 11069.

275 NART Spyder
Production started: 1967.
Production ended: 1968.
Total production: 10, two alloy bodies.
First serial number: 09437.
Last serial number: 11057.

365 GTC
Production started: 1968.
Production ended: 1969.
Total production: 151, 26 RHD.
First serial number: 10241.
Last serial number: 12795.

Dino 206 GT
Production started: 1967.
Production ended: 1969.
Total production: 152, two RHD.
First serial number: 10523, 00102.
Last serial number: 00404.

365 GTB/4
Production started: 1968.
Production ended: 1974.
Total production: 1,284; seven alloy, 158 RHD.
First serial number: 10287.
Last serial number: 17615.

365 GTS
Production started: 1968.
Production ended: 1969.
Total production: 20.
First serial number: 11227.
Last serial number: 12493.

Dino 246 GT
Production started: 1969.
Production ended: 1974.
Total production: 2,487, 488 RHD.
First serial number: 00400.
Last serial number: 07650.

365 GTS/4 / 365 GTB/4 Spyder
Production started: 1971.
Production ended: 1973.
Total production: 122, seven RHD.
First serial number: 12851.
Last serial number: 17073.

365 GTC/4
Production started: 1970.
Production ended: 1972.
Total production: 503, 42 RHD.
First serial number: 13741
Last serial number: 16289.

Dino 246 GTS
Production started: 1971.
Production ended: 1974.
Total production: 1,274, 235 RHD.
First serial number: 02174.
Last serial number: 08518.

365 GT4 2+2
Production started: 1972.
Production ended: 1976.
Total production: 528, 133 RHD.
First serial number: 15897.
Last serial number: 19709.

Dino 308 GT4 2+2
Production started: 1973.
Production ended: 1980.
Total production: 2,826, 547 RHD.
First serial number: 07202.
Last serial number: 15604.

365 GT4/BB
Production started: 1973.
Production ended: 1976.
Total production: 387, 86 RHD.
First serial number: 17185.
Last serial number: 19445.

308 GTB
Production started: 1975.
Production ended: 1981.
Total production: 2,897; 712 fiberglass (100 USA), 365 RHD (154 fiberglass).
First serial number: 18317; first steel car (1976): 19367.
Last serial number: Last fiberglass car (1977): 21289; steel: 34503(?).

512 BB
Production started: 1976.
Production ended: 1981.
Total production: 929, 101 RHD.
First serial number: 19271.
Last serial number: 38487.

400 GT - Five-speed and Automatic
Production started: 1976.
Production ended: 1979.
Total production: 501, 354 auto; 164 RHD, 137 auto.
First serial number: 19353 (auto), 20789 (?) (five-speed).
Last serial number: Auto: 29051; Five-speed: 28261.

308 GTS
Production started: 1977.
Production ended: 1980.
Total production: 3,219, 184 RHD.
First serial number: 20757.
Last serial number: 34501.

400i - Five-speed and Automatic
Production started: 1978.
Production ended: 1984.
Total production: 1,294, 873 auto; 180 RHD, 152 auto.
First serial number: 23855(?).
Last serial number: 55523 (auto).

308 GTSi
Production started: 1980.
Production ended: 1982.
Total production: 1,743, 67 RHD.
First serial number: 30735(?).
Last serial number: 43079.

Mondial 8
Production started: 1980.
Production ended: 1982.
Total production: 703, 145 RHD.
First serial number: 31075.
Last serial number: 41727.

208 GTB
Production started: 1980.
Production ended: 1982
Total production: ??
First serial number: 31219.
Last serial number: ??

208 GTS
Production started: 1980.
Production ended: 1982.
Total production: ??
First serial number: 31249
Last serial number: 41265.

308 GTBi
Production started: 1980.
Production ended: 1982.
Total production: 494, 74 RHD.
First serial number: 31327.
Last serial number: 43059.

512 BBi
Production started: 1981.
Production ended: 1984.
Total production: 1,007, 42 RHD.
First serial number: 38121(?).
Last serial number: 52935.

208 GTB Turbo
Production started: 1982.
Production ended: 1985.
Total production: ??
First serial number: 41357.
Last serial number: 59277.

308 GTS QV
Production started: 1982.
Production ended: 1985.
Total production: 3,042, 233 RHD.
First serial number: 35351
Last serial number: 59265

308 GTB QV
Production started: 1982.
Production ended: 1985.
Total production: 748, 74 RHD.
First serial number: 41797(?).
Last serial number: 59071.

Mondial QV
Production started: 1982.
Production ended: 1984.
Total production: 1,145, 152 RHD.
First serial number: 49837(?).
Last serial number: 55343(?).

208 GTS Turbo
Production started: 1982.
Production ended: 1985.
Total production: ??
First serial number: 42863.
Last serial number: 59279.

GTO
Production started: 1983.
Production ended: 1985.
Total production: 284.
First serial number: 44421(?).
Last serial number: 58345.

Mondial QV Cabriolet
Production started: 1983.
Production ended: 1985.
Total production: 629, 24 RHD.
First serial number: 47247.
Last serial number: 59163.

Testarossa
Production started: 1984.
Production ended: 1991.
Total production: 7,177, 438 RHD.
First serial number: 52979(?).
Last serial number: 91923.

328 GTS
Production started: 1985.
Production ended: 1989.
Total production: 6,068, 542 RHD (292 ABS)
First serial number: 55611(?).
Last serial number: 83075.

412 - Five-speed and Automatic
Production started: 1985.
Production ended: 1991.
Total production: 576, 306 auto; 85 RHD, 61 auto.
First serial number: 58629(?).
Last serial number: 87945(?).

328 GTB
Production started: 1985.
Production ended: 1989.
Total production: 1,344, 130 RHD (53 ABS).
First serial number: 58629 or 58735.
Last serial number: 82001 or 83017.

3.2 Mondial Coupe
Production started: 1985.
Production ended: 1988.
Total production: 987, 91.
First serial number: 59165.
Last serial number: 79671.

3.2 Mondial Cabriolet
Production started: 1985.
Production ended: 1988.
Total production: 810, 57 RHD.
First serial number: 59393.
Last serial number: 78895.

GTB Turbo
Production started: 1986.
Production ended: 1989.
Total production: ??
First serial number: 63277; first "88.5" 76679.
Last serial number: 83137.

GTS Turbo
Production started: 1986.
Production ended: 1989.
Total production: ??
First serial number: 63739; first "88.5" 76939.
Last serial number: 83158.

F40
Production started: 1987.
Production ended: 1992.
Total production: 1,315.
First serial number: 73015.
Last serial number: 95317.

512 TR
Production started: 1991.
Production ended: 1994.
Total production: 2,280, 50 RHD (38 ABS).
First serial number: 89100.
Last serial number: 99743.

Mondial t Coupe
Production started: 1988.
Production ended: 1993.
Total production: 840, 45 RHD (3 Valeo).
First serial number: 79453.
Last serial number: 97698.

Mondial t Cabriolet
Production started: 1989.
Production ended: 1993.
Total production: 1,010, 51 RHD (5 Valeo).
First serial number: 80339.
Last serial number: 97733.

348 tb
Production started: 1989.
Production ended: 1993.
Total production: 2,895, 130 RHD.
First serial number: 81617.
Last serial number: 96679.

348 ts
Production started: 1989.
Production ended: 1993.
Total production: 4,230, 26 RHD.
First serial number: 81651.
Last serial number: 96964.

348 Serie Speciale
Production started: 1992.
Production ended: 1992.
Total production: 116.
First serial number: 92812.
Last serial number: 95683.

348 Spider
Production started: 1993.
Production ended: 1994.
Total production: 1,090, 68 RHD.
First serial number: 96520.
Last serial number: 99627.

348 GTS
Production started: 1993.
Production ended: 1994.
Total production: 137, 15 RHD.
First serial number: 96826.
Last serial number: 99197.

348 GTB
Production started: 1993.
Production ended: 1994.
Total production: 252, 14 RHD.
First serial number: 96937.
Last serial number: 99364.

456 GT and GTA
Production started: 1993.
Production ended: 1997.
Total production: 1,936 (402 auto); 202 RHD, 61 auto.
First serial number: 96244(?).
Last serial number: 111127(?).

F355 and 355 F1 Berlinetta
Production started: 1993.
Production ended: 1999.
Total production: 4,915, 496 RHD (88 F1).
First serial number: 98345.
Last serial number: 115890(?).

F355 and 355 F1 GTS
Production started: 1994.
Production ended: 1999.
Total production: 2,577, 434 RHD (74 F1)
.First serial number: 98894(?).
Last serial number: 115891(?).

F512 M
Production started: 1994.
Production ended: 1994.
Total production: 500, 41 RHD.
First serial number: 99664(?) / 99744, 1/75.
Last serial number: 99993(?) / 99774, 75/75.

F355 and 355 F1 Spider
Production started: 1994.
Production ended: 1999.
Total production: 3,714, 454 RHD (139 F1).
First serial number: 100986(?).
Last serial number: 117040.

F50
Production started: 1994.
Production ended: 1996
Total production: 380.
First serial number: 103097.
Last serial number: 107240.

550 Maranello
Production started: 1996.
Production ended: 2001.
Total production: 3,083, 457 RHD.
First serial number: 100382(?).
Last serial number: 129817(?).

456M GT and GTA
Production started: 1998.
Production ended: 2003.
Total production: 1,271, 631 auto; 171 RHD, 139 auto.
First serial number: 111372(?).
Last serial number: 133044(?).

360 Modena
Production started: 1998.
Production ended: 2004.
Total production: 8,500; 996 RHD (through 2003), 671 F1 (through 2003).
First serial number: 112442(?).
Last serial number: 138415(?).

360 Spider
Production started: 1999.
Production ended: 2004.
Total production: 7,500; 725 RHD (through 2003), 379 F1 (through 2003).
First serial number: 118155.
Last serial number: 140517(?).

550 Barchetta by Pininfarina
Production started: 2001.
Production ended: 2001.
Total production: 457.
First serial number: 123075.
Last serial number: 124426.

575M Maranello
Production started: 2001.
Production ended: 2005.
Total production: ??
First serial number: 122976(?).
Last serial number: 142227(?).

Enzo Ferrari
Production started: 2002.
Production ended: 2004.
Total production: 500.
First serial number: 90865, prototype; 103820(?).
Last serial number: 141920.

Challenge Stradale
Production started: 2003.
Production ended: 2004.
Total production: 1,288.
First serial number: 131569(?).
Last serial number: 141325(?).

612 Scaglietti
Production started: 2003.
Production ended: Current.
Total production: N/A
First serial number: 134122(?).
Latest serial number: 160134.

F430
Production started: 2004.
Production ended: Current.
Total production: N/A.
First serial number: 138029(?).
Latest serial number: 160401.

F430 Spider
Production started: 2004.
Production ended: Current.
Total production: N/A.
First serial number: 140000(?).
Latest serial number: 160865.

Superamerica
Production started: 2004.
Production ended: 2005.
Total production: 558
First serial number: 140436(?).
Latest serial number: 146164(?).

599 GTB Fiorano
Production started: 2006.
Production ended: Current.
Total production: N/A.
First serial number: 146364(?).
Latest serial number: 160318.

612 Sessanta
Production started: 2007.
Production ended: 2007.
Total production: 60.
First serial number: ??
Last serial number: 155221.

430 Scuderia
Production started: 2007.
Production ended: Current.
Total production: N/A.
First serial number: 156905(?).
Latest serial number: 160530.

Originally Posted by Alzilla
What's the deal with the 612 Sessanta? I've never heard of it. What makes it special or different compared to a regular 612?
The Sessanta was a recent "speciale" released by Ferrari. Only 60 were made, to mark Ferrari's 60th anniversary. Most notably, the difference between the Sessanta and a "regular" 612 is the overwhelming amount of options with which the car can be specced. From two-tone paint schemes to interior and exterior carbon fiber treatments, leather and stitching color combinations and schemes - the sky's the limit with the Sessanta.

Originally Posted by Boxer
The production numbers for both the F50 and Enzo are significantly more than the official declared. While it is well known that Ferrari produced a few extra of each, 100 extra Enzos seems quite high. Do you have SNs for all of them ?
I have serial numbers to back up every F50 quoted. So far I have 461 Enzo serial numbers - I just need 39 more. But a source close to the factory confirms my assumption of 500 total Enzos - and that doesn't include Enzos that were totaled and then replaced by the factory.
